NICE as a company has a long history dating back to 1986. Founded in Israel, the company initially made systems for contact centers, financial services and business intelligence markets; the engineer that founded NICE even created a telephony voice recording system in the early 90s, followed by ATM software.
Recognized for its expertise in call recording technology, NICE has since broadened its scope to encompass comprehensive solutions for customer experience, contact center, compliance, and financial crime prevention.
NICE now stands as a leading player in the CCaaS and CX landscape.
Just like its competitors (such as Genesys, Five9, and Talkdesk), NICE now features a wide selection of AI-powered tools, from the cutting-edge Enlighten AI, to the NEVA (NICE Employee Virtual Attendant), and more.

NICE Guide: The Core Features of NICE
NICE is sold as an all-in-one communication package that combines UCaaS and CCaaS capabilities under a single vendor.
This integration aims to streamline communication processes and enhance both employee and customer experiences by providing tools like voice, messaging, video collaboration, and CRM integration in a unified platform.
At the heart of the NICE ecosystem is the "NICE Suite," which includes features for:
- CXone: NICE CXone is a cloud-native customer experience CCaaS platform that unifies omnichannel routing, analytics, workforce optimization, automation, and artificial intelligence.
- Nice1CX: NICE 1CX is a UCaaS solution that facilitates organization-wide communication and collaboration in one omnichannel environment for optimal engagement. 1CX is largely used as an augmentation to CXone CCaaS for an all-in-one communications provider.
- CXone MPower: Combines AI tools like Copilot and Autopilot to automate customer service workflows across the customer journey.
- Customer Engagement Analytics: Solutions to analyze structured and unstructured data for deeper insights into customer journeys and behaviors.
- Robotic Process Automation (RPA): NICE RPA helps organizations automate repetitive tasks and processes. NICE RPA can be deployed across various departments to streamline workflows and free up employees for more strategic activities.
On top of the NICE Suite, NICE also offers a comprehensive cloud contact center, workforce optimization (WFO) toolkit, and CPaaS solutions.
In other words, it allows companies to combine and converge a number of cloud workforce systems, not just communication, into a single platform.
NICE Guide: Advanced Features
As mentioned at the beginning of this NICE guide, the NICE ecosystem is constantly evolving with new enterprise-grade tools and cutting-edge features.
In recent years, the NICE team introduced significant advancements in AI and machine learning (ML) capabilities.
For instance, the NICE Enlighten AI, designed for the CXone platform, features comprehensive workflow orchestration and automation capabilities, allowing businesses to create custom conversational experiences for their clients.
Equally, NICE NEVA gives employees their dedicated desktop assistant, for real-time, in-context next-best-action guidance/
Enlighten AI, as well as NEVA, although largely about external conversations with customers, are built into NICE's tools for meetings and collaboration, helping with things like automation and Gen AI to summarize every interaction.
Some of the most impressive, advanced features offered by NICE include:
- Real-Time Transcription, Meeting Highlights and Translation: The AI assistant, just like Microsoft's "Copilot" assistant, helps streamline gathering insights from coversations in real-time so agents can enhance conversations. Through a mix of CXone Mpower SmartSpeak, or the Enlighten AI models, AI copilots can give real-time transcription, translation and phrase detection capabilities that can support employees during calls, with real-time live prompts in addition to post-call summaries.
- Real-Time Authentication: NICE Real-Time Authentication provides secure and frictionless authentication for customers during phone interactions. This voice biometrics solution verifies customer identities in real-time, reducing fraud and improving the customer experience.
- Actimize: NICE Actimize offers a comprehensive suite of solutions for financial crime, risk, and compliance management. Actimize helps financial institutions detect and prevent fraud, money laundering, and other financial crimes, while ensuring compliance with regulatory requirements.
- Evidencentral: NICE Evidencentral is a digital evidence management solution designed for law enforcement agencies. Evidencentral streamlines the collection, analysis, and sharing of digital evidence, enabling law enforcement professionals to solve crimes more efficiently.

Omnichannel Customer Journey Orchestration
NICE CXone enables businesses to deliver seamless, personalized interactions via omnichannel capabilities, spanning channels such as voice, email, SMS, social media, and video. By integrating AI-powered tools like Enlighten AI Routing and predictive dialers, companies can match customers with the most qualified agents in real time while reducing wait times and improving satisfaction scores. This capability is particularly valuable for contact centers managing high volumes of interactions, allowing them to enhance resolution rates and customer retention. Additionally, NICE’s self-service features, such as chatbots and interactive voice response (IVR) systems, empower customers to resolve issues independently while reducing operational costs.
Workforce Optimization and Engagement
NICE Workforce Management (WFM) tools utilize AI-driven forecasting and scheduling to ensure optimal staffing levels based on historical data and real-time demand. These tools help businesses reduce agent idle time, improve service level agreements (SLAs), and lower absenteeism by up to 40%. NICE also provides real-time interaction guidance through AI-driven coaching tools that deliver in-the-moment feedback to agents, enhancing performance and customer outcomes. For sales environments, NICE offers specialized solutions like Sales Performance Management, which includes territory management and compensation tracking. These capabilities are complemented by comprehensive analytics tools that monitor employee performance, call quality, and customer sentiment. Together, these solutions empower organizations to improve operational efficiency while fostering a motivated and high-performing workforce.
NICE Security and Privacy
One thing we really wanted to draw attention to in this NICE guide, is how incredible the platform is at helping businesses protect their data and minimize risks.
For instance, NICE leverages Amazon Web Services (AWS) for cloud infrastructure, offering redundancy with multiple availability zones to ensure 99.99% uptime and protection against data loss.
Other key features include:
- CXone platform incorporates multiple layers of security, including data encryption at rest and in transit, secure file transfer protocols (SFTP), and HTTPS for secure communications.
- Adherence to stringent global regulations such as GDPR, HIPAA, PCI DSS, and FedRAMP, ensuring the secure handling of sensitive information like personal data, healthcare records, and payment details while recording up to 100% of interactions.
- NICE also complies with SOC 2 standards to maintain high levels of operational security and data privacy.
This comprehensive approach to security and compliance makes NICE a trusted partner for organizations in regulated industries like finance, healthcare, and government.
